#dca038 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dca038 is composed of 86.3% red, 62.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 38 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#dca038 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#b94100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#dca038 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dca038 has RGB values of R:220, G:160,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.75,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14458936.

Hex triplet dca038 #dca038
RGB Decimal 220, 160, 56 rgb(220,160,56)
RGB Percent 86.3, 62.7, 22 rgb(86.3%,62.7%,22%)
CMYK 0, 27, 75, 14
HSL 38°, 70.1, 54.1 hsl(38,70.1%,54.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 38°, 74.5, 86.3
Web Safe cc9933 #cc9933
CIE-LAB 69.927, 12.869, 59.969
XYZ 42.801, 40.645, 9.332
xyY 0.461, 0.438, 40.645
CIE-LCH 69.927, 61.334, 77.888
CIE-LUV 69.927, 48.864, 62.942
Hunter-Lab 63.754, 8.266, 35.949
Binary 11011100, 10100000, 00111000

Shades and Tints of #dca038

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#dca038

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8a89 is the less saturated color, while #f7a71d is the most saturated one.
